在Linux系统上,etcd是一个高可用的键值存储系统,常用于存储配置信息、服务发现和集群协调。Kubernetes是一个自动化容器编排平台,用于管理容器化应用程序的部署、扩展和管理。
要在Linux系统上集成etcd和Kubernetes,首先需要安装etcd并配置好集群。然后在Kubernetes集群中配置etcd作为存储后端,以便Kubernetes可以使用etcd来存储集群的配置信息和状态。
在Kubernetes集群中,etcd通常被用作存储Kubernetes的集群状态信息和配置信息,比如存储各个节点的状态、Pod的信息、Service的信息等。通过将etcd集成到Kubernetes中,可以实现集群的高可用性和数据一致性。
在配置etcd与Kubernetes集成时,需要确保etcd集群的高可用性和数据完整性。同时,需要配置Kubernetes集群中的组件(如kube-apiserver、kube-controller-manager等)与etcd进行交互,以确保集群的正常运行和管理。